Description

Not the same game as Flexi Party. This game long pre-dates Flexi.

Who killed John Paul Gettisjust Desserts?
The time is the present. (Note, this game is from circa late 1980s). The place is the old Manor House. Lord John Paul has invited 12 guests to a gathering at the Manor to discuss with them matters of deadly importance. But... the evening ended before it had begun when Lord John Paul was found slumped over the kitchen table—was it an accident, or did someone give him his just desserts?

Typical murder mystery party game for 12 suspects (players).

Includes:

12 character clue booklets
12 invitations & envelopes
party instructions
rules of play
12 name tags
costume suggestions
menu suggestions
accusation sheet
author's solution
cassette (recording of the murder)
2 balloons
